| In recent years,related party transaction fraud incidents have occurred frequently,resulting in an increasing number of audit failures,such as the audit failures of Abbott,Kangmei Pharmaceutical,Qianshan Pharmaceutical Machinery,Lanshan Technology,and Dongfang Jinyu.By reviewing the penalty announcement of the CSRC,it can be found that there is a widespread lack of professional suspicion among accounting firms in the audit of related party transactions.Auditors have not been vigilant about abnormal situations,have not implemented sufficient audit procedures,have not obtained sufficient and appropriate audit evidence,and have not discovered the fact of fraud in related party transactions,thus issuing incorrect audit opinions,leading to the failure of related party transaction audits.Therefore,studying the issue of lack of professional suspicion and its countermeasures can help improve the quality of related party transaction auditing,prevent related party transaction auditing failures,and play an important role in promoting the high-quality development of accounting firms.This paper first combs the literature on professional suspicion and related party transaction audit at home and abroad in recent years,and summarizes the existing relevant research.Then,taking Zhongxingcai Guanghua’s audit of Lanshan Technology as a case,guided by the principal-agent theory,information asymmetry theory and risk-oriented audit theory,and combined with the punishment decision issued by the CSRC,the paper analyzes and evaluates Zhongxingcai Guanghua’s audit of related party transactions of Lanshan Technology.The following problems were found: In the process of auditing transactions of related parties of Lanshan Technology,Zhongxingcai Guanghua lacked professional suspicion in many links,which led to its failure to properly assess the risk of material misstatement,effectively control the inspection risk,and reduce the Audit risk,which led to audit failure.The main reasons for the problems include: some auditors lack professional competence and are not alert to obvious abnormal information;the auditor lacks independence and trusts the audited unit excessively;the quality control of the accounting firm is not strict,and the review control is mere formality.Competition in the audit industry is fierce,and firms compete at low prices;overlapping functions of regulatory departments and lagging supervision;the external punishment is relatively light and there are fewer punishment methods.Based on the above research,this paper puts forward countermeasures and suggestions on how to strengthen and maintain professional suspicion in the audit of related party transactions.First of all,auditors themselves should strengthen their learning and practice,improve their professional knowledge level,and strengthen their sense of professional skepticism;enhance professional ethics standards,strictly follow audit standards,and maintain independence at all times.Secondly,accounting firms should strengthen various training activities for auditors’ abilities;develop incentive policies,improve review systems,and strengthen quality control.Finally,in terms of external regulatory environment,the government should standardize audit fee standards,require disclosure of relevant details,and regulate competition order;establish a unified regulatory platform to achieve dynamic regulation;record integrity records,pursue joint and several liability,and implement civil and criminal liability. |
